Projektgeschichte und Nutzung

tirith is a new Rust terminal-security CLI that analyzes shell commands, pasted text, files, URLs, and AI-agent integrations before execution. Its official positioning is that browsers have long had URL and phishing protections while terminals still execute visually deceptive or obfuscated input without equivalent checks.

Projektgeschichte

The tirith GitHub repository was created in February 2026. Its README and llms.txt describe an open-source, offline, no-telemetry tool that intercepts commands and pastes for homograph URLs, pipe-to-shell patterns, ANSI injection, credential leaks, data exfiltration, malicious AI skills/configs, and related threats.

By the 0.3.x releases in spring and summer 2026, the project had expanded beyond shell hooks into threat databases, MCP tools for AI coding agents, an LSP server, AI-config drift detection, custom rules, policy validation, CI/SARIF output, and package-risk scoring. The changelog shows rapid iteration around Bash enforcement, threat-intelligence updates, agent governance, prompt-injection detection, and installer verification.

Adoptionsgeschichte

tirith is too new to have long historical adoption, but official docs already target package-manager installation and AI-agent workflows. The official quickstart lists Homebrew, cargo, and npm installation paths; the input package metadata lists Homebrew and Nix packages.

Its adoption niche is specifically modern package and agent hygiene: protecting curl|bash installs, homograph package URLs, AI config files, MCP server definitions, shell hooks, and CI scan outputs. That makes it a package-nerd tool because its value appears exactly at the moment developers paste install commands, run package-manager commands, or let coding agents execute shell operations.

Wie es verwendet wird

Users install tirith, activate a shell hook such as eval "$(tirith init --shell zsh)", and then let the hook inspect commands before they run. Clean commands pass silently; suspicious commands can warn or block depending on shell and policy.

The CLI also supports explicit checks and scans: tirith check analyzes a command without running it, tirith scan checks files and directories, tirith run is a safer replacement for curl|bash style installers, tirith doctor reports protection status, and the MCP/LSP modes integrate with AI coding agents and editors.

Warum Paket-Nerds sich dafür interessieren

tirith is significant to package nerds because it is explicitly about the dangerous edges of package culture: pipe-to-shell installers, typosquatted package names, malicious packages, insecure package-manager flags, untrusted Docker registries, and AI-agent tool execution. Its short history should be treated as current-tool adoption, not legacy adoption.

Zeitleiste

  • 2026-02-02: The tirith GitHub repository was created.
  • 2026-04-21: tirith 0.3.0 added major shell-hook, threat-intelligence, policy, and CI features.
  • 2026-06-16: tirith 0.3.2 expanded platform reach, agent governance, LSP/editor support, and operational-context checks.
  • 2026-06-19: tirith 0.3.3 added evasion-resistant prompt-injection detection and output-data-exfiltration handling.

Related projects

  • MCP-aware AI coding tools such as Claude Code, Codex, Cursor, Gemini CLI, VS Code, and Windsurf are named integration targets in official tirith docs.
  • OpenSSF malicious package feeds, Datadog Security Labs datasets, abuse.ch feeds, OSV.dev, deps.dev, and Google Safe Browsing are listed by tirith as threat-intelligence or enrichment sources.
  • Shells such as Bash, Zsh, Fish, and PowerShell are part of the supported hook surface.
